Harper's Topiary Garden is a private garden in the Middletown neighborhood of San Diego, California, containing over 50 plant sculptures that have been used in topiary. All of the plants are trimmed by hand. Entering the garden is prohibited; visitors can only view and photograph the area. [1]

Topiary is the horticultural practice of training perennial plants by clipping the foliage and twigs of trees, shrubs and subshrubs to develop and maintain clearly defined shapes, [1] whether geometric or fanciful. The oldest topiaries were started from boxwood (Buxus sempervirens) seedlings in 1912 shaped from California privet (Ligustrum ovalifolium). Boxwood is more commonly used for topiary than privet except at Green Animals. Boxwood is a dense small-leaved native evergreen, with dark green glossy foliage. Slow growing and shade tolerant.
